PROGRAM OVERVIEW

Seton Hall's women's golf program operates within the Big East Conference from its South Orange, New Jersey campus, where the university has educated students since its founding in 1856. The Pirates compete during the spring season as part of a 9,529-student institution with deep Catholic educational roots in the Northeast.
